INSANE FINISH TO REGULATION IN BOULDER.
With the Buffs needing a touchdown to tie with one play remaining against Big-12 foe Baylor at home, Colorado QB Shedeur Sanders rolled out to his left and fired a 50-yard throw in the rain to the end zone, falling into the hands of WR Lajohntay Wester to bring on the extra point and force overtime.
The Buffs would go on to score on their first possession in overtime and then came up with a crucial goal-line stop via Travis Hunter on the Bears’ subsequent offensive possession to seal the victory for Colorado.
